The Hillcrest Hotel receives a variety of positive reviews, particularly for its strategic location, dining experiences, cleanliness and outstanding staff service. Its prime location near key event venues, Liverpool Airport, restaurants and bars makes it an ideal choice for both business and leisure travelers. Guests appreciate the clean environment, friendly staff and ample free parking.
Breakfast at the hotel garners mixed feedback. Many guests praise the freshly cooked meals, particularly the full English breakfast and the attentive staff. However, there are occasional comments about items being cold or overcooked and cleanliness in the breakfast area.
Dinner at the Hillcrest consistently impresses. Guests frequently commend the well-presented, large portions and excellent quality of the food, which is considered great value for money. The attentive and friendly restaurant staff add to the pleasant dining experience, although booking in advance is recommended due to popular demand.
The rooms at The Hillcrest Hotel are generally described as clean, comfortable and modern with some refurbished rooms receiving special mention for their aesthetics. Guests find the rooms spacious and quiet, though a few note that some rooms could use updating and occasionally encounter issues with temperature control or bed comfort.
Cleanliness is a notable strength of this hotel with many reviews highlighting the spotless rooms and modern decor. Some isolated incidents of less-than-perfect cleanliness were mentioned, but these do not significantly detract from the overall positive sentiment.
The Hillcrest Hotel’s staff is repeatedly praised for their friendliness and helpful nature. Guests appreciate the warm, welcoming atmosphere provided by the team, which greatly enhances their overall experience.
The comfort of the beds receives mixed reviews. Some guests find the beds very comfortable, while others mention issues with worn-out mattresses and noisy springs, suggesting that some upgrades could improve consistency across all rooms.
In summary, The Hillcrest Hotel’s key strengths are its convenient location, high-quality dining, cleanliness and exceptional staff service. While there are minor areas for improvement, the overall guest experience remains highly positive.
The Everglades Hotel Widnes is nestled in the serene English countryside, offering an excellent location that is easily accessible from major motorways and local attractions, making it a convenient option for travelers heading to Liverpool, Manchester or nearby sites like Chester Zoo. The large car park and ample parking spaces simplify the experience for those traveling by car.
Guests generally praise the breakfast experience for its quality and variety with options ranging from cooked to buffet items, though occasional inconsistencies and service delays were noted. Dinner also receives commendations for its well-prepared food and pleasant ambiance, despite a sometimes restricted menu and occasional basic presentations.
The hotel rooms are spacious and comfortable, though some guests noted a need for refurbishment and faced issues with dated décor and inconsistent cleanliness. While many guests found the rooms clean, others reported instances of maintenance issues and the presence of musty smells.
One of the hotel's standout features is its exceptional staff, who are frequently commended for their friendliness, efficiency and professionalism across various areas including reception, housekeeping and dining services. Their accommodating nature significantly enhances the guest experience.
Wi-Fi connectivity at the hotel is somewhat unreliable with varying degrees of success depending on the time and location within the hotel. On the other hand, parking is highly convenient with a large, free car park offering ample spaces.
The hotel is also praised for its family-friendly environment and suitable facilities for family trips and pets, featuring adequate family rooms and a reasonable dog policy.
While the beds receive mixed reviews with some guests finding them comfortable and others noting issues with firmness and bedding condition, the overall room comfort and cleanliness are generally well-received. The hotel maintains good essential amenities aligning with its three-star rating, although some guests feel there is room for improvement in value for money.
Overall, Everglades Hotel Widnes is appreciated for its tranquil location, friendly staff and family-friendly amenities, making it a solid choice for various types of travelers, though certain areas like room décor and Wi-Fi could benefit from enhancements.

The Hampton by Hilton Liverpool John Lennon Airport enjoys significant praise for its exceptional proximity to the airport, allowing travelers to easily walk to the terminal in just a few minutes. Guests repeatedly commend the staff for their friendliness and helpful nature, contributing to an overall positive experience. Cleanliness and comfort are strong points with well-maintained, spacious and modern rooms that remain quiet despite the nearby runway. Additional features such as runway views and good breakfast options enhance the stay.
Breakfast starts early at 4 am, catering to early travelers and offers a great selection of both continental and cooked options. Guests laud the cleanliness and attentiveness of the breakfast staff. However, ongoing renovations and kitchen issues have caused disruptions, leading to a limited selection and inconsistent quality at times. Despite these occasional setbacks, many guests find the breakfast satisfactory.
The dinner experience, however, attracts considerable criticism. Limited menu options, slow service and frequent issues with food quality and temperature detract from the dining experience. The bar and restaurant have also been affected by renovations, leading to further inconvenience for diners.
The rooms are frequently praised for their size and cleanliness. They are noted as spacious by European standards with generous bathrooms and comfortable beds. While some occasional maintenance issues and calls for updates are noted, the rooms’ overall cleanliness and quietness, along with the hotel’s convenient location, make it a practical choice for travelers.
Cleanliness is a standout feature with meticulous room and bathroom upkeep that contributes to a modern and tidy environment. Instances of lapses are rare and do not significantly detract from the hotel’s generally high standards of cleanliness.
The staff receive high marks for their helpfulness, friendliness and professionalism. Although occasional understaffing issues, especially in the bar area, lead to slow service, the staff’s dedicated and courteous nature leaves a positive impression.
Free WiFi is strong and reliable, making it suitable for remote work, although some guests have reported minor connectivity issues. The gym, while small, is appreciated for its basic fitness amenities but lacks certain essentials and dedicated staff.
Parking is convenient and free for many guests, although some noted limited space and occasional fees. The hotel currently lacks electric vehicle (EV) charging facilities, which could be important for EV travelers.
Families find the hotel accommodating with family-friendly facilities and spacious rooms. The proximity to the airport and the helpfulness of staff in attending to children’s needs are frequently praised, though some improvement in child-friendly food options would enhance the experience.
In summary, the Hampton by Hilton Liverpool John Lennon Airport excels in location, cleanliness and staff friendliness. It’s a comfortable choice for travelers, especially those needing quick airport access, despite certain inconsistencies in dining and room furnishings.
